From acd9c66c663ea6b0b2fb9dd0a563897c2fae45eb Mon Sep 17 00:00:00 2001 From: Tom Smeding Date: Fri, 3 Apr 2026 22:10:56 +0200 Subject: Calendar view --- pages/calendar-day.mustache | 36 +++++++++++++++++++++++++++ pages/calendar.mustache | 59 +++++++++++++++++++++++++++++++++++++++++++++ pages/log.mustache | 8 +++--- pages/style.css | 47 +++++++++++++++++++++++++++++++++--- 4 files changed, 142 insertions(+), 8 deletions(-) create mode 100644 pages/calendar-day.mustache create mode 100644 pages/calendar.mustache (limited to 'pages') diff --git a/pages/calendar-day.mustache b/pages/calendar-day.mustache new file mode 100644 index 0000000..0291226 --- /dev/null +++ b/pages/calendar-day.mustache @@ -0,0 +1,36 @@ + + + + + {{channel}} {{date}} ({{network}}) - ircbrowse2 + + + + +
+
+ Home + {{network}}/{{channel}}: + Logs + Calendar +
+
+

Logs on {{date}} ({{network}}/{{channel}})

+ + {{#events}} + + + + + + {{/events}} +
{{time}}{{#nickwrap1}}{{nickwrap1}}{{/nickwrap1}}{{nick}}{{#nickwrap2}}{{nickwrap2}}{{/nickwrap2}}{{message}}
+

All times are in UTC.

+
+ +
+ + diff --git a/pages/calendar.mustache b/pages/calendar.mustache new file mode 100644 index 0000000..79475cb --- /dev/null +++ b/pages/calendar.mustache @@ -0,0 +1,59 @@ + + + + + Calendar {{channel}} ({{network}}) - ircbrowse2 + + + + +
+
+ Home + {{network}}/{{channel}}: + Logs + Calendar +
+
+

Calendar: {{network}}/{{channel}}

+ {{#years}} +

{{year}}

+ + {{#monrows}} + + {{#months}} + + {{/months}} + + {{/monrows}} +
+ {{#monthname}} + {{monthname}}
+ + {{#weeks}} + + {{#days}} + + {{/days}} + {{^days}} + + {{/days}} + + {{/weeks}} + {{#phantomweek}} + + + + {{/phantomweek}} +
{{#date}}{{date}}{{/date}} 
30303030303030
+ {{/monthname}} +
+ {{/years}} +
+ +
+ + diff --git a/pages/log.mustache b/pages/log.mustache index 254a9cd..1257d7e 100644 --- a/pages/log.mustache +++ b/pages/log.mustache @@ -2,7 +2,7 @@ - ircbrowse2: {{channel}} ({{network}}) + {{channel}} ({{network}}) - ircbrowse2 @@ -10,7 +10,8 @@
Home - + {{network}}/{{channel}}: + Logs Calendar
@@ -81,9 +82,8 @@ {{/lastpage}}
{{/picker}} - - {{totalevents}} events total +

All times are in UTC.